Back on Track: Achieving Healthy Weight Loss is a podcast that focuses on helping people get back on track and stay on track with their weight loss journey. This podcast focuses on improving your Mindset, Motivation and Momentum in your weight loss journey.

Episode 178: Beat the Metabolic Blues with Dr. Lindsey Ogle
Q: How common is metabolic syndrome, and are there specific populations that are more at risk?
It's very common, estimated that one out of three American adults have metabolic syndrome, but many are unaware of it. Risk factors include family history of obesity, diabetes, and related conditions.
Episode 178: Beat the Metabolic Blues with Dr. Lindsey Ogle
Q: What exactly is metabolic syndrome, and what are some of the key components that define it?
Metabolic syndrome is a collection of five possible signs or symptoms, and you need three out of five to meet the criteria. These include abdominal obesity, elevated blood pressure, elevated blood sugar, high triglycerides, and low HDL cholesterol.
